Rand: I asked the lifeguard at Waimea that exact question. He answered "seven to ten feet". It took me a moment to realize he was employing the Hawaiian way of measuring wave height which is the size of the back of the wave. In mainland terms, which reckons wave height at the face, the waves would have been fifteen to twenty feet. There were a couple of monster sets at Pipeline that had to be much bigger yet. I have heard that Mavericks gets bigger than Waimea. There are a few spots on Maui that get huger than is humanly possible to paddle out into and which are surfed exclusively by guys that have been towed by jet-ski.
